AVAX: New Lows Leave Bulls With Work To DoAvalanche / TetherCOINBASE:AVAXUSDTDukesMarketAnalysisFresh Cycle Lows Confirm The Downtrend • AVAX has broken to fresh cycle lows around $5.70, reinforcing the primary bearish trend and signalling that sellers remain firmly in control. Moving Averages Continue To Weigh On Price • The 21/8-week EMAs remain bearishly crossed, with price trading well beneath both averages, keeping the longer-term trend negative. Resistance Stacked Overhead • Any recovery is likely to encounter resistance around $8.50, followed by $10.50. Beyond that, the major weekly resistance zone around $14.50 remains the key level bulls would need to reclaim. Selling Pressure Has Increased • Volume expanded into the recent breakdown, suggesting sellers remained active as price pushed to new lows rather than showing signs of exhaustion. Momentum Still Favours The Bears • RSI has remained below 50 since October 2025, while the StochRSI is oversold. Although oversold conditions can trigger relief rallies, they do not signal a trend reversal on their own. In Summary Avalanche continues to trade in a well-established downtrend after breaking to fresh cycle lows. Despite oversold momentum readings, the broader technical picture remains weak while price sits below the 21/8-week EMAs and key resistance levels. Bulls first need to reclaim nearby resistance around $8.50 and $10.50 before any meaningful improvement in sentiment can be considered. Until then, rallies are likely to be viewed as counter-trend moves within a broader bearish structure.
